Output 57716ce59b7ff869b32d65d00b2e4cd3634f3599ba9bae2eb22cee5f9242f22a:28

value
605402
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9db308896f65b0bb092b0e28bc928fa3df3b582 OP_EQUAL
address
3QU8ksLzrANEbLBgVqXWDFntSpEydWoyM1
transaction
57716ce59b7ff869b32d65d00b2e4cd3634f3599ba9bae2eb22cee5f9242f22a
confirmations
446084
spent
true